          Insect Infestation Symptoms in Trees
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h4&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Trees infested by invasive insects exhibit a range of symptoms indicative of the underlying damage. Common signs include wilting leaves, premature leaf drop, and canopy thinning. In addition, physical marks such as boreholes on the trunk, sawdust-like frass, and sap oozing are visible on affected trees. Careful observation of these symptoms is critical for early detection, which can significantly improve management and intervention outcomes. Tree owners and arborists must remain vigilant to quickly address and mitigate the impacts of infestations during the early stages.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Promptly identifying these external indicators gives arborists a critical window to apply targeted treatments, such as systemic insecticides or targeted pruning, before severe internal decay sets in. Neglecting these early warning signs often allows wood-boring larvae to tunnel deeper into vascular tissues, turning an easily manageable health issue into a rapid structural decline that requires costly emergency tree removals.

          Long-term Effects on Tree Growth and Survival
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h4&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Invasive insect infestations have detrimental long-term effects on tree growth and survival. As these insects disrupt nutrient flow and compromise structural integrity, trees become more susceptible to diseases and environmental stressors. Over time, infested trees may experience stunted growth, reduced canopy cover, and heightened mortality rates. The decline and loss of trees impair ecosystem services, such as carbon sequestration, shade provision, and habitat support. Effective management strategies are vital for enhancing tree resilience and ensuring their persistence in affected landscapes.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          As insect larvae continue feeding within the cambium layer, the tree loses its ability to transport water and essential sugars between its root system and canopy. Over several seasons, this chronic stress leads to extensive branch dieback, hollowed structural wood, and ultimate tree failure, stripping urban spaces and natural forests of critical canopy cover and microclimate regulation benefits.

          Cascading Effects on Surrounding Vegetation
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h4&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          The decline and loss of trees due to invasive insect infestations lead to cascading effects on surrounding vegetation. Tree canopies provide essential shade that supports various plant species. Tree removals result in changes that alter light levels, soil moisture, and temperature, affecting the growth and survival of understory vegetation. As environmental conditions shift, some plant species may thrive, while others may decline, contributing to changes in plant community composition.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          When prominent canopy trees die unexpectedly, the sudden exposure to direct sunlight and high winds rapidly dries out the forest floor. This environmental shock often leads to soil erosion, favors the rapid spread of opportunistic invasive weeds, and displaces shade-dependent native understory plants that rely on a stable, humid microclimate to survive.

          Structural Timber Excavation and Internal Decay
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h3&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Wood-boring insects damage trees by physically chewing through structural heartwood and sapwood to lay eggs and create larval galleries. As pests like the Asian longhorned beetle bore deep into the trunk and heavy branches, they create extensive networks of hollow tunnels that compromise the tree's load-bearing capacity.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          This internal excavation weakens the timber's tensile strength without showing obvious outward collapse initially. Over time, these hollowed-out chambers make branches and main trunks brittle and prone to snapping under the weight of their own canopy or during routine wind events.

          Disruption of Vascular Tissue and Nutrient Transport
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h3&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Sub-bark feeders, such as the emerald ash borer, target the delicate cambium layer directly beneath the outer bark, which is the vital vascular hub where the tree's xylem and phloem tissues reside. As the larvae feed, they excavate dense, serpentine galleries that slice directly through these critical transportation highways. The xylem, which draws water and essential minerals upward from the root system to the canopy, becomes severed alongside the phloem, which distributes energy-rich sugars produced during leaf photosynthesis back down to nourish the trunk and roots.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          By destroying this continuous vascular network across the tree's circumference, the larvae effectively "girdle" the tree from the inside out. Deprived of water, the upper canopy rapidly wilts and dies back, while the root system, which is denied photosynthetic sugars, starves and loses its capacity to anchor the tree. Over time, this systemic starvation destroys the tree's structural tissue, transforming a once-healthy canopy into a brittle, top-heavy hazard prone to sudden structural failure.

          Severe Defoliation and Energy Depletion
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h3&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Leaf-eating invasive pests, such as spongy moths, target the tree's foliage, stripping leaves at rates far faster than native leaf-eaters. Losing leaves deprives the tree of its primary mechanism for photosynthesis, forcing it to draw heavily upon stored energy reserves to produce an emergency second flush of leaves.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          When repeated over consecutive seasons, this constant defoliation drains the tree's non-structural carbohydrate and starch reserves entirely. Each time an infestation strips the canopy, the tree is forced to tap into emergency energy stored within its roots and sapwood to push out a second or third flush of foliage. Because these emergency leaves are often smaller, less dense, and produced late in the growing season, they generate far less photosynthetic energy than they cost to produce. The resulting chronic energy starvation severely stunts annual radial growth, prevents normal root expansion, and causes extensive dieback in upper branches as the tree prioritizes survival over maintaining its structure. Thoroughly exhausted, the tree loses its ability to synthesize essential chemical defenses (such as tannins and resins), leaving it vulnerable to opportunistic secondary pests, wood-decay fungi, and eventual structural collapse.

          Secondary Pathogen Vectoring and Fungal Ingress
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/h3&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Invasive insects frequently act as vectors for lethal fungal pathogens or create open wounds that allow rot-causing organisms to invade. Bark beetles, for example, carry fungal spores (such as those responsible for Dutch elm disease) directly into the tree's vascular system during feeding.
         &#xD;
    &lt;/span&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;br/&gt;&#xD;
  &lt;/p&gt;&#xD;
  &lt;p&gt;&#xD;
    &lt;span&gt;&#xD;
      
          Even when insects do not carry specific diseases, the exit holes, feeding fissures, and bark stripping they leave behind expose moist heartwood to airborne wood-decay fungi. These secondary fungal infections rapidly accelerate sapwood rot, softening the timber and causing rapid decay that destroys what remains of the tree's structural stability.

          Job creation remains a major benefit of our industry, providing steady employment opportunities for skilled workers across the country. Roles span from experienced climbers and heavy equipment operators to administrative staff and safety inspectors. According to research cited by WifiTalents, there are over 170,000 tree service businesses operating in the United States. This vast network of qualified professionals highlights the expansive economic impact of our everyday operations.
